When it comes to fire safety in buildings, fire doors play a crucial role in preventing the spread of fire and smoke. These specialized doors are designed to contain fire and smoke within a designated area, allowing occupants to safely evacuate the building. However, in order for fire doors to be effective, it is essential that they are equipped with cold smoke seals.
cold smoke seals on fire doors are an important component of fire protection systems. These seals are specifically designed to prevent the spread of smoke in the event of a fire, helping to maintain visibility and breathable air in escape routes. In addition to containing smoke, cold smoke seals also play a crucial role in maintaining the pressure differentials that are essential for effective smoke control systems. Smoke control systems rely on pressure differentials to direct smoke away from escape routes and towards exhaust points. Cold smoke seals help to ensure that these pressure differentials are maintained, allowing smoke control systems to effectively evacuate smoke from the building.
Furthermore, cold smoke seals on fire doors are essential for compliance with building codes and regulations. Building codes often require that fire doors be equipped with cold smoke seals to ensure that they provide adequate protection against the spread of smoke in the event of a fire. By installing cold smoke seals on fire doors, building owners can ensure that their properties meet the necessary regulatory standards for fire safety.
It is important to note that cold smoke seals must be properly installed and maintained in order to be effective. Gaps or cracks around fire doors can compromise the integrity of cold smoke seals, allowing smoke to escape and undermining the effectiveness of the fire protection system. Regular inspections and maintenance of cold smoke seals are essential to ensure that they continue to provide the necessary level of protection in the event of a fire.
